¡Caminando hacia el éxito!

Aprende en Comunidad

Avalados por :

Cómo llamar a NOTEPAD.exe para abrir y guardar un archivo TXT localmente: guía paso a paso

  • Creado 01/03/2024
  • Modificado 01/03/2024
  • 84 Vistas
0
Cargando...

Hola,

Tengo la necesidad de llamar a NOTEPAD.exe y abrir un archivo TXT desde un directorio local y guardarlo en otro directorio local.

¿Cómo puedo hacer esto?

Gracias

aRs

Pedro Pascal
Se unió el 07/03/2018
Pinterest
Telegram
Linkedin
Whatsapp

4 Respuestas

0
Cargando...

Hola Rich,

Necesito guardar automáticamente en otro directorio, no se necesita interacción del usuario y tampoco necesito usar FTP para mover el archivo.

Gracias

aRs

Respondido el 15/04/2024
LUCIANO RIOJA GHIOTTO
Se unió el 13/07/2019
0
Cargando...

Si simplemente deseas copiar el archivo sin abrirlo, puedes hacerlo de esta manera.



call method cl_gui_frontend_services=>file_copy
  exporting
    source             = 'C:file.txt'
    destination        = 'c:sapfile.txt'.

Saludos,

Rich Heilman

Respondido el 15/04/2024
LUCIANO RIOJA GHIOTTO
Se unió el 13/07/2019
0
Cargando...

Si desea abrir un archivo .txt usando el bloc de notas, todo lo que necesita hacer es esto. Luego puede guardarlo donde quiera.



call method cl_gui_frontend_services=>execute
   EXPORTING
     DOCUMENT               = 'c:file.txt'.

¿Es esto lo que desea? ¿O desea guardar en otro directorio automáticamente?

Saludos,

Rich Heilman

Respondido el 15/04/2024
LUCIANO RIOJA GHIOTTO
Se unió el 13/07/2019
0
Cargando...

Debes crear un comando externo en SM49 que llame a notepad.exe. Luego, desde el programa ABAP, utiliza el módulo de función SXPG_CALL_SYSTEM para invocar el comando.

Respondido el 15/04/2024
LUCIANO RIOJA GHIOTTO
Se unió el 13/07/2019

contacto@primeinstitute.com

(+51) 1641 9379
(+57) 1489 6964

© 2024 Copyright. Todos los derechos reservados.

Desarrollado por Prime Institute

¡Hola! Soy Diana, asesora académica de Prime Institute, indícame en que curso estas interesado, saludos!
Hola ¿Puedo ayudarte?